/**
* @brief IP checksum offload.
* @details The following modes are available:
* - 0 Function disabled.
* - 1 Only IP header checksum calculation and insertion are enabled.
* - 2 IP header checksum and payload checksum calculation and
* insertion are enabled, but pseudo-header checksum is not
* calculated in hardware.
* - 3 IP Header checksum and payload checksum calculation and
* insertion are enabled, and pseudo-header checksum is
* calculated in hardware.
* .
*/
#if !defined(STM32_IP_CHECKSUM_OFFLOAD) || defined(__DOXYGEN__)
#define STM32_IP_CHECKSUM_OFFLOAD 0
#endif
